PEAR邮件包和IDN域

时间:2011-03-01 08:28:30

标签: email pear idn

我在许多项目中使用PEAR Mail包,通过smtp方法发送邮件。但我发现IDN域存在问题(如tüv.de)。 PEAR软件包拒绝包含德语变音符号的邮件,其中“验证失败...” 看来,这个包中的RFC822验证功能无法正常工作?有没有解决方案,所以我不必使用另一个包来采用所有项目?

此致

1 个答案:

答案 0 :(得分:0)

好的,我认为使用idn包中的idn_to_ascii我可以将邮件地址的右侧部分转换为符合rfc822的域名,所以这个问题就解决了。